I just bought a G2X and I noticed that the global mod wheels don't seem to be working properly. They do register a value but it is static, it is not what I have attempted to program and then the values don't actually change the sound at all. I trust the seller of the synth that if anything is wrong he'd fix it so I'm not too worried, and I don't think it's a hardware problem. Most likely a user issue or a software issue are my first thoughts.

So the first thing I'd like to do is backup the entire system, all patches and performances because there are quite a few I want to keep and reinstall the OS(which is 1.4). Is there a way to do a sysex dump that is easy, and if so how? The only thing I can find in the manual is a single patch or performance dump.

the second step to my remedy is to find a patch that utilizes the global mod wheels already so I can rule out user error, even though I find the synth a breeze to use for most things. So if anybody has a patch, can you point me to it.

Any help would be great thanks!

Hi, I can't check just st the moment, but I believe you can use the editor software to initiate a backup of at least entire program banks in one operation. I believe these are not stored as sysex, though, rather as files for the editor to operate on. It should so the trick though.

The G2 sysex implementation isn't so useful.
You cannot save all banks/patches/performance via sysex.

Well I was able to backup all my patches and performances via bank upload in the software, but I am still unable to get the Global mod wheels to work properly so maybe it isn't a software issue but a hardware one Sad

Here's a patch that uses the global wheels for pitch mod rate and depth.
They are assigned via the morph groups.
